Accomplished Organization

Integration is no doubt a highly coveted organization tool businesses need to succeed. However, you also need to be able to isolate actions taken on your case separate from other tasks. Law enforcement case management software can accomplish this.

Not only that, but the proper software also provides an end-to-end solution. This includes:

  • Permission-based access, so you can control who sees what data
  • Flexibility and agility for your organization’s structure
  • Building case data
  • The potential for improved clearance rates
  • Versatility to track your investigations 24/7

Expectations: Met

According to the Bureau of Justice Statistics (BJS), about 48% of police departments employed fewer than 10 officers. With the digital age comes the expectation of increased efficiency and data management.

Accomplishing this may be challenging when you don’t have the manpower – but software can help.

Not being bound to your desk to upload evidence and track any notes on-the-go can increase your effectiveness in and out of the field.
